The 5 Core Factors Dictating Your LED Video Wall Cost

Pixel Pitch: The Resolution vs. Budget Balancing Act

Pixel pitch (e.g., P1.5, P2.9, P4) is the #1 cost determinant. Smaller pitch = tighter pixel spacing = higher resolution and price. But the “sweet spot” depends on your audience’s viewing distance:

  • P1.2–P1.8 (Ultra-Fine Pitch):

    • Cost: 1,200–4,500 per sqm

    • Best For: Boardrooms, luxury retail (viewers within 6–15 feet)

    • 2024 Trend: COB (Chip-on-Board) technology now dominates this tier, reducing dead pixels by 70% but adding 18–22% to costs.

  • P2.5–P3.9 (Mid-Range):

    • Cost: 600–1,800 per sqm

    • Best For: School lobbies, mid-sized event venues (viewers 15–40 feet away)

    • Pro Tip: Many suppliers now offer “mixed pixel pitch” configurations—using finer pitches at eye level to cut costs by 12–15%.

  • P4+ (Large-Venue):

    • Cost: 300–900 per sqm

    • Best For: Stadiums, outdoor advertising (viewers 40+ feet away)

    • Hidden Cost: Outdoor walls require IP65-rated waterproofing, adding 150–300 per sqm.

Display Brightness: Don’t Pay for Nits You Don’t Need

Brightness (measured in nits) is critical for visibility but often oversold:

  • Indoor (500–1,500 nits):

    • Offices, churches, and theaters.

    • Cost Impact: Standard brightness panels cost 20% less than high-brightness models.

  • Outdoor/Sunlit (5,000+ nits):

    • Highway billboards, rooftop displays.

    • 2024 Insight: Newer “adaptive brightness” sensors can auto-adjust based on ambient light, saving 30% on energy costs over 5 years.

3. Panel Quality: SMD vs. COB vs. GOB – Which Matters?

Not all LEDs are created equal. The manufacturing tech impacts lifespan and maintenance:

  • SMD (Surface-Mounted Device):

    • Price: $

    • Lifespan: 60,000–80,000 hours

    • Risk: Vulnerable to humidity; 5–8% higher failure rates in tropical climates.

  • COB (Chip-on-Board):

    • Price: $$$

    • Lifespan: 100,000+ hours

    • 2024 Adoption: Now 40% of indoor installations due to lower maintenance costs.

  • GOB (Glue-on-Board):

    • Price: $$

    • Niche Use: Dusty environments (factories, warehouses) with a protective resin layer.

4. Installation Complexity: The Silent Budget Killer

Most vendors quote hardware costs but omit installation. Here’s what to expect:

  • Basic Wall-Mounted (Indoor):

    • Cost: 200–500 per sqm

    • Includes: Mounting brackets, basic cabling.

  • Curved/3D Configurations:

    • Cost: 700–1,200 per sqm

    • Why?: Requires custom frames and advanced calibration.

  • Outdoor/Structural:

    • Cost: 1,000–2,500 per sqm

    • Key Factors: Wind load engineering (critical for rooftop setups), permits, and weatherproof conduits.

LED Video Wall Real-World Cost Breakdowns (Including Hidden Fees)

Scenario 1: Corporate Office Lobby (Indoor)

  • Size: 8 sqm (≈ 9.5’x9.5’)

  • Tech Specs: P2.5 COB, 1,200 nits, 4K content support

  • Costs:

    • Panels: 8 x 1,800=14,400

    • Installation (wall-mounted): 8 x 350=2,800

    • CMS (mid-tier): $4,500

    • Hidden Fees:

      • Color calibration: $800

      • Extended warranty (5 years): $2,200

  • Total: $24,700

Scenario 2: Outdoor Stadium Display

  • Size: 50 sqm (≈ 23’x23’)

  • Tech Specs: P6 SMD, 5,500 nits, IP65 rating

  • Costs:

    • Panels: 50 x 600=30,000

    • Installation (structural): 50 x 1,800=90,000

    • CMS (enterprise cloud): $12,000/year

    • Hidden Fees:

      • Permits/zoning: $3,500

      • Lightning arrestors: $2,100

  • Total (Year 1): $137,600

2025-Specific Trends Impacting Your Budget

1. Tariffs & Geopolitics: Why “Made in USA” Costs 22% More

  • Chinese panels still dominate 75% of the market, but U.S. tariffs added 12–18% to import costs since 2023.

  • Workaround: Some EU-made panels now undercut U.S. prices by 8–10% despite shipping fees.

2. The Rise of Rental Markets: Slash Costs for Events

  • Renting a 10-sqm P3 wall for a 3-day trade show now costs 2,500–4,000 (vs. $35k+ to buy).

  • Caveat: Verify insurance coverage—damaged panels can incur $400/sqm fines.

3. Energy Efficiency Rebates: New Incentives

  • The U.S. DOE’s 2024 Commercial Display Tax Credit offers up to $5,000 for walls under 1.5W per sqm.

  • Pro Tip: LG and Samsung now provide energy consumption reports for rebate applications.

3 Cost-Slashing Strategies Competitors Won’t Share

  1. Buy Refurbished (Without the Risk):

    • Trusted vendors like Daktronics offer 2-year warranties on refurbished panels at 40% discounts.

    • Red Flag: Avoid eBay sellers lacking panel-by-pixel health reports.

  2. Phase Your Rollout:

    • Install 50% of your wall now, then expand later. Newer panels are backward-compatible.

    • Savings: Delays hardware obsolescence; lets you benefit from annual 6–8% price drops.

  3. Negotiate Service Contracts:

    • Bundle calibration, software updates, and repairs into a 5-year plan for 15–20% savings.

Future-Proofing Your Investment

  • Avoid “Resolution Overkill”: A 4K wall is pointless if viewers are 50+ feet away.

  • Demand Modular Designs: Ensure panels can be individually replaced (saves 80% vs. full upgrades).

  • Pre-Plan for HDR Content: Even if unused today, HDR-ready panels prevent $15k+ swaps later.
